Hi, my name is Sam

I am a Principal Magento Engineer

Platform Engineering / DevOps / SRE / Security / Performance

Working from the United Kingdom timezone. Currently between both Portsmouth, Hampshire and Cardiff, South Wales.

With close to 10 years professional experience working across primarily Magento 1 and Magento 2 projects. With some Laravel, Shopify and React projects sprinkled in.

This blog started out as a playground project for me to mess around with SEO content writing. Nothing here is meant to provide authoritative answers or be walkthroughs on how to solve problems.

Key Projects

  • Designed and implemented Zero Downtime Deployments (ZDD) for Magento 2 to replace the existing process (SSH and Git pull on production servers)
  • Improved release consistency, quality and velocity with CI/CD pipelines with Quality Gates (APM, Web Vitals, Security, Reviews etc)
  • Empheral (Feature) hosts & Local development environments implemented with Warden.dev (a Docker compose abstraction)
  • Centralized backup solution featuring cold store distribution, lifecycle management, alerting and UAC.
  • CLI tooling to allow for local and QA environments to regularly sync with recent anonymised production artifacts (and raw based on UAC).
  • Development and implementation of a robust Cypress automated testing suite tailed to individual stores and feature sets.

Scout

Outside of the mundane software world, I have a 1 year old Belgian Malinois called Scout. Who is currently in the process of tackling a Mantrailing certification, ahead of being a quality Search and Rescue pair.